Ocean Security, the world’s only agent email security platform, is unveiled this week with $28 million in funding, including $20 million in Series A.
Ocean Security already protects complex enterprise environments, from Fortune 500 companies to leading global companies such as Kayak, Kingston and Headspace. The company scanned over a billion emails in its first year, and currently processes a similar volume every month and protects hundreds of thousands of mailboxes worldwide. So far, the company has helped stop attacks that could have caused losses of tens of millions of dollars to its customers. The company has about 34 employees, most of them in Israel. The capital raised will be used by the company for complex AI research, tripling the number of personnel in the company within a year and speeding up the development of the platform, against the background of the growing demand from organizations facing a sharp increase in the scope and complexity of AI-based attacks, and in view of the growing gap in the ability of existing solutions to deal with them.
Ocean Security defines a new category in the field of email security: an agent platform based on AI agents that investigate each email in real time, similar to a human security analyst. Instead of relying on identifying patterns or anomalies, the system analyzes the organizational context, the identity of the sender, the content and the links, and detects phishing and social engineering attacks, even when they appear completely normal. The agents operate on a large scale and perform a deep investigation of every incoming communication, while making real-time decisions that allow attacks to be stopped before they materialize. The platform operates in the cloud, connects in about 4 minutes to Google Workspace and Microsoft 365 environments through a built-in API, and begins to provide immediate value, including retrospective analysis of past communications and identification of threats that were not detected by the existing systems used by the organization. In addition, by automating complex investigation processes, Ocean significantly reduces the burden on security teams and saves organizations manpower.
